Moisten your fingers or use a knife to pull the gelatin away from the molding sidings while it’s still submerged. Once the jello is chilled and ready, immerse the mold in warm water for about 15 seconds. Lightly oil the fruit jello mold before putting your juice-flavored jello in it. How do you keep jello from sticking in the mold?
